About Suffolk County Council

Suffolk County Council is the local government authority for Suffolk, England. It is responsible for providing a wide range of public services throughout the county, such as education, transport, social care, health and leisure. It is a democratically accountable body, with 79 elected councillors representing 73 electoral divisions. The council has a wide range of committees responsible for different areas of work, from economy and environment to health and education. It works with partners and stakeholders to ensure that the county is a safe, healthy and prosperous place to live. The council has an ambitious climate change strategy and is committed to supporting the transition to a low-carbon economy. It also provides support to local businesses and communities, with an aim to creating a vibrant and welcoming place to live and work.
